The M7.5 earthquake that struck the Southern Drake Passage on August 22, 2025, occurred at a depth of 10.8 km, with coordinates 60.186°S and 61.821°W. The GFZ Moment Tensor solution indicates significant seismic activity, with a moment magnitude of 7.5 and a best double couple moment of 2.0 x 1020 Nm. The principal axes of the earthquake were characterized by values of T=1.92, N=0.19, and P=-2.10, reflecting the complex tectonic interactions in this region.
